21Shares Co-founder: The Lack of Staking in Ethereum Spot ETF Will Not Affect Institutional Investor Demand
ChainCatcher news, according to CoinDesk, Ophelia Snyder, co-founder of digital asset management firm 21Shares, stated that institutional investors are unlikely to be concerned about the inability of a U.S. Ethereum spot ETF to stake Ethereum for additional returns, despite retail investors' eagerness for such a built-in feature; this difference suggests that providers may list separate, distinct products to meet the needs of both parties; staking assets can affect liquidity, and institutional investors will want to see a track record of asset managers effectively managing withdrawal delays, as this requires inherent risk management.
Additionally, government tax issues need to be considered, and it is currently unclear how staking rewards will be taxed in the U.S.
